Heat

Instead of traditional fireplaces that utilize logs and coal wall mounted electric fireplaces include a heating element at the bottom that allows warm air into the room. This makes them ideal for those who want warm and cosy fires in their home but cannot make use of a real fireplace because of space or limitations regarding where they can place it.

The majority of models have an electric heater that can generate up to 5,000 BTUs of supplemental heat in rooms up to 400 square feet in size. They also provide color and flame brightness options to customize the look of the fire. Some models may also have a timer that can be programmed ahead of time for ease of use.

Another aspect to think about when choosing a wall mounted electric fireplace is whether it is freestanding or recessed into the white wall mounted electric fire. Freestanding models let you choose the place of mounting. Recessed models, however, need to be installed by a professional. There are a few easy steps you can follow to ensure an easy and quick installation, irrespective of the method.

Install the fireplace and test the heat and light before beginning the installation. Once you've completed this, find the best spot on the wall and begin the installation process. Install the bracket on the wall first, placing it over the hooks or slots on the back of your fireplace. Then, align slots on the backside of the fireplace with the hooks on brackets and insert hooks into slots to secure fireplace to wall.

Safety

Many wall-mounted electric fireplaces come with a safety screen that is kept at a low temperature and keeps them from burning. They also operate and maintain temperatures at a lower level than traditional fireplaces, making them suitable for homes with children and pets. Certain models come with unique features, such as the fire-only mode, which allows you to enjoy the appearance of the fire, but without the heat.

Generally speaking, electric fireplaces are designed to be used as secondary heating sources, not primary ones. To ensure safety and proper operation, you should always follow the directions that come with your model. Make sure that the space surrounding your fireplace is free of combustible substances and is not obstructed by drapes or furniture. To decrease the chance of fire and allow hot air to escape, it is important to keep flammable objects at least three feet away from your fireplace. Check the vents regularly to ensure they're not blocked and that you have enough fresh air available for your fireplace to work.

Be aware of any unusual sounds or smells that may occur when your fireplace is used. These may indicate electrical or mechanical issues that could create serious safety risks and must be addressed immediately by a qualified professional.

Electric fireplaces are not commonly involved in accidents, but they should be considered dangerous appliances that require an appropriate installation and usage.
